Ever spent hours trying to seal that stubborn gap on your Primo grill, only to be disappointed by smoke leaking out and temperature struggles? I’ve been there, fumbling with old gaskets that crack or shift, making grilling frustrating.

That’s until I tried the OLAMO gasket—what a game-changer.

This gasket is a substantial 14 feet long, with a self-adhesive backing that sticks firmly without any fuss. The material feels high quality—resistant to heat, so it won’t burn or melt even after long grilling sessions.

The width is perfect for the Primo L/XL models, so I didn’t need to cut or trim, which saved me time and avoided mess-ups.

Replacing it was surprisingly straightforward. I just peeled off the old gasket, cleaned the rim thoroughly, dried it, and pressed on this new one.

The adhesive holds tight, creating a snug seal that keeps smoke and heat right where I want them. I noticed an immediate improvement in temperature control and no more annoying smoke leaks during my cooks.

What I really appreciated was how resilient the gasket felt. Even after several uses, it stayed in place and didn’t show signs of wear or tearing.

Plus, the high-temp material means I don’t worry about it degrading over time, unlike cheaper alternatives.

If you’re tired of fiddling with seals that don’t stick or burn out, this gasket is a solid upgrade. It’s durable, easy to install, and makes a noticeable difference in your grilling experience.

Honestly, it’s a small fix that yields big results, especially for those long, slow cooks on the Primo.

How Can You Extend the Lifespan of Your Primo Gasket?

To extend the lifespan of your Primo gasket, follow these key practices: regular cleaning, proper installation, appropriate temperature control, and periodic inspection.

Regular cleaning: Clean the gasket after each use. Use mild soap and water to remove residues. This prevents buildup and maintains material integrity. A clean gasket is less prone to wear. Proper installation: Ensure correct gasket placement during installation. Avoid overtightening, as this can compress and damage the material. Use even pressure when securing. Appropriate temperature control: Avoid exposing the gasket to extreme temperatures. High heat can cause melting or deformation, while excessive cold can lead to brittleness. Maintaining a stable operating temperature is crucial for the gasket’s longevity. Periodic inspection: Inspect the gasket regularly for signs of wear or damage. Look for cracks, imprints, or discoloration. Identifying issues early can prevent failure during use.
